PHP 5 Released; PHP Compiler, Too
TheTomcat writes "After years of anticipation, PHP 5 was released today. This release represents a milestone in the evolution of PHP. It sports the new Zend Engine II, a completely re-worked object model, and many many new features. Check it and the changelog out."

Don't get me wrong; I've been doing PHP coding for a while. But the fact of the matter is that the more I code in PHP, the more I dislike it.
Granted, the new OOP features in PHP5 are a good thing; hell, they should've been in there a LONG time ago. And exception support has me jumping for joy.
But where for the love of all that is holy is support for namespaces? I mean, sure PHP has a ton of really handy extensions, but I am getting so sick to death with typing underscores that I'll be happy man if the world suddenly decided that underscores were bad and removed them from all character sets (oh, and keyboards) entirely.
And I've also come to the conclusion that the standard PHP api can't quite make up it's mind whether it's supposed to be emulating C, or maybe some other language. Some array functions are prefixed by array_. Some aren't. Some have their arguments in the reverse order that almost all the others do. It's a mess.
PHP is a nice language, good for beginners. But it's complete lack of namespaces, half-arsed support for functional constructs (damn I hate having to write callback functions out seperately when they're one liners!), and schizophrenic api are slowly pushing me towards more well thought-out languages like Python.
Sure, Python's "thou shalt indent" system annoys me a lot of the time, but other then that it's just a clean, logical language. Unfortunetly, support for it on web hosts seems to be all but non-existant.
Seriously, if the PHP devs really want to bring PHP up a few notches, they need namespaces, and to standardize the API naming conventions. I shouldn't have to constantly open up the PHP manual to work out whether the array sorting function has array_ out the front or not.
